Yu‐Ting Cheng
About
Yu‐Ting Cheng has authored 19 papers that have received a total of 2.7k indexed citations.
This includes 9 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 7 papers in Organic Chemistry and 7 papers in Inorganic Chemistry. The topics of these papers are Catalysis for Biomass Conversion (9 papers), Thermochemical Biomass Conversion Processes (8 papers) and Zeolite Catalysis and Synthesis (7 papers). Yu‐Ting Cheng is often cited by papers focused on Catalysis for Biomass Conversion (9 papers), Thermochemical Biomass Conversion Processes (8 papers) and Zeolite Catalysis and Synthesis (7 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United States, Taiwan and China. Yu‐Ting Cheng's co-authors include George W. Huber, Wei Fan, Cheng‐Chung Wang, Jungho Jae and Chieh‐Kai Chan and has published in prestigious journals such as Angewandte Chemie International Edition, Energy & Environmental Science and ACS Catalysis.
